CHAPTER 22.
AN ACT granting the assent of the General As-
sembly of Maryland to a bequest of a legacy
made in the last will and testament of Josias
Ramsay, late of Cecil County, deceased, to the
trustees of the Methodist Protestant Church at
New Leeds, in Cecil County:
WHEREAS, Josias Ramsay, late of Cscil County,
deceased, by his last will and testament bequeathed
to the trustees of the Methodist Protestant Church,
at New Leeds, in Cecil County, two-thirds of the
net proceeds of his estate, to be paid them after
the death of his wife, Martha Ramsay; there-
fore,

SECTION 1. Be it enacted by the General Assembly
of Maryland, That assent is hereby given to carry
into effect the bequest in the last will and testa-
ment of Josias Ramsay, late of Cecil County, de-
ceased, in favor of the trustees of the Methodist
Protestant Church, at New Leeds, in Cecil County.

Sec. 2. Be it enacted, That the said Trustees he
and they are hereby empowered to receive from the
executors of the deceased such sum of money as
may be agreed upon between the said Trustees of
the Methodist Protestant Church at New Leeds,
aforesaid, and the legatees in the will of the said
Josias Ramsay, deceased, in full payment and sat-
isfaction of said legacy, and that their release to
said executors, after the payment of said sum
agreed upon shall be a full release of said legacy.

Sec. 3. Be it enacted, That this Act shall take
effect from the date of its passage.
Approved February 19, 1870.
